The Supervisor, Operations I oversees the daily operations of a Service Center and ensures the work is performed according to approved Company procedures, standards, and specification. This position supervises all activities of Service Center employees, supports personnel engaged in loading and unloading activities, and requires a hands-on leadership approach to ensure operational efficiency, maintain compliance with labor agreements, and foster a culture of safety and productivity. This position includes working both indoors and outdoors, often in varying weather conditions. Responsibilities Plan, supervise, and control available resources associated with the timely, damage-free, and safe loading/unloading of freight on assigned shifts. Communicate job assignments and monitor performance by coordinating with all employees, ensuring direction is clear and concise. Maintain appropriate load plans and ensure proper load balance for safe vehicle operation. Assign job tasks to all workers according to unloading and loading schedules. Provide training, analyses, performance feedback, and disciplinary recommendations, as needed. Provide positive and constructive feedback to employees. Build relationships and positive communications with all business partners to ensure customers' and company's service standards are met. Provide a clean, safe working environment for all personnel and visiting customers. Foster safe handling, loading, unloading, and storage of hazardous materials. Maintain a positive attitude in a highly intense environment. Work in a team setting to accomplish department goals. Support our values driven culture focused on creativity, integrity, collaboration, growth, excellence, and wellness. Other duties and projects, as assigned. Requirements Education:High School Diploma / GED, preferred. Bachelor's degree preferred but not required. Experience may be used in place of education. Experience:2 years leadership experience, preferred. Transportation experience preferred but not required. Computer Skills:General computer knowledge, preferred. Additional Requirements:General knowledge of freight, transportation regulations, safety standards, and proper freight handling techniques, preferred. Excellent communication, leadership, and conflict resolution skills, required. Ability to identify and resolve issues efficiently, as well as strong organizational and time management skills, preferred. Shift days and hours required for this position vary by location and may include days, nights, and/or weekends. Being able to work the required hours at this location will be considered a minimum requirement. This position is in a dock environment with exposure to varied weather conditions and noise.
